/
.travis.yml
36 lines (32 loc) · 1.53 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
sudo: required
dist: trusty
env:
- BUILD_IMAGE=xenial
- BUILD_IMAGE=trusty
language: generic
services:
- docker
before_install:
- sudo rm /usr/local/bin/docker-compose
- curl -L https://github.com/docker/compose/releases/download/${DOCKER_COMPOSE_VERSION}/docker-compose-`uname -s`-`uname -m` > docker-compose
- chmod +x docker-compose
- sudo mv docker-compose /usr/local/bin
- mkdir -p build/deb/trusty build/deb/xenial
script:
- docker-compose run $BUILD_IMAGE
- mv *xenial*.deb build/deb/xenial || true
- mv *trusty*.deb build/deb/trusty || true
deploy:
provider: s3
access_key_id: AKIAJ5QCEUQ2WVNY7GDA
bucket: travis-packages.erianna.com
detect_encoding: true
skip_cleanup: true
acl: public_read
region: us-west-2
local_dir: build
on:
all_branches: true
repo: charlesportwoodii/libgpgerror-build
secret_access_key:
secure: lhq7TGbWDZstMpEl7gj2PoMVrlJc9uei/k4vuH1U5ixqqPxXiWwnc2AsWyRJYRfuX2US0l4yTHbniAsYuPogz8EdG9r5wad0EU3LPbc8lQesvsVSX3YlhtpHmcUjFZl21i1TpeZw1hYBN+24D33Lm8jMoUH0CZTmz4FidVnH/DPDg+WXTLZxuyBlM0Pvd/0DDdDUEuSSt4vH5ndm4h9VVk7AkMuags0AWcxm0jvx26r/dIVX5AEKEdZJnfMMjDRT6vJjAujE+/H7KN1hirMM0zEW9jxWhpB6ZVK3Pa+rX/yeAlH7yrUa0vGgYYd0rg2ZeMqUIKYd56yT592u0iF0Yfr22O7fpLj/rJBrvjJex2wgS8aFnhiX7Y+AeqeQwqZZnEB3eD1nlMVhhqDKNTvL3VDgADV+OD0hMOH7El6eIfr2Q3x/n2DhYrkjkyP/1+bq4EEqm18yhVpRofTWHTtV4HJg1U9DDbHYZV+u9t2wgpTGKBpChD6DD+cipPW3M8iZCySlL8cEqna/crozJkdSD8M3/1TocSzEgy6bvzAHtOxn934ji4iEbfDr9arXA0buyBmx2nKab4sbk9e4/kZJokl2nf+KUEIQoHtbdUh+WZNpMUjniaBRVAMVX1HpYLbXkyfARA4wGJoDPCxDE6t9F8XGAoGsr+e55KBhEd6m+Sg=